Output 66268233f04ba26fdd7c545564f4fae8ebf352dc4a8512c7d333c61f40482b66:0

value
1528828
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 156ccbc54658338724199b86d4ba23083e1016e9 OP_EQUALVERIFY OP_CHECKSIG
address
12xHXJixqbZRhZLs8STf6nM1rFWKSgopPx
transaction
66268233f04ba26fdd7c545564f4fae8ebf352dc4a8512c7d333c61f40482b66
spent
true